KELSEY ELGAR OF UNIVERSITY OF ST. THOMAS, a junior on the ladies’s swimming workforce from Beaumont, Texas, has been chosen the SCAC Character & Community Female Student-Athlete of the Week for the week starting February 2.
The SCAC Character & Community award honors the efforts of student-athletes who excel within the subject of athletics, and likewise serve their campus and group.
Kelsey continues to make a significant influence on the University of St. Thomas as each a student-athlete and campus chief. A junior from Beaumont, Texas, Kelsey is a member of the Celts’ Swimming program and exemplifies the values of the SCAC Character & Community initiative via her management, service, and involvement.
In addition to competing within the pool, Kelsey is an energetic member of the Student-Athlete Advisory Committee (SAAC), the place she represents the voice of Division III student-athletes. Through SAAC, she helps evaluation laws, establish key student-athlete points, and help initiatives that promote student-athlete welfare. The committee additionally emphasizes group outreach and encourages involvement throughout campus.
At the University of St. Thomas, SAAC serves as a significant connection between student-athletes and college management, working in alignment with NCAA and SCAC tips. Kelsey’s position throughout the committee displays her dedication to enhancing the general student-athlete expertise whereas fostering a constructive and supportive athletic setting.
